Creating a Wordcloud using NLP and TF-IDF in Python

via Coursera

Coursera

1275 Courses


course image

Overview

Unlock the power of text analysis and visualization by joining our project-based course on Coursera, where you'll learn to craft a professional wordcloud using Python. This course is designed to guide you through creating a visually appealing wordcloud from a collection of Christmas recipes. By leveraging an open-source dataset, you'll dive into the intricacies of data cleaning, including removing encodings and extraneous characters, and advancing to the essence of your dataset through the process of lemmatization.

Delve into the world of Natural Language Processing (NLP) as we explore how to calculate Term Frequency-Inverse Document Frequency (TF-IDF) weights, a method that assigns significance to words, highlighting their importance within a dataset. This course empowers you to apply these calculated weights to generate a wordcloud that portrays the most pivotal ingredients in the recipes, providing a quick visual reference to the essence of the dataset.

By the conclusion of this course, you'll have a fully operational Jupyter notebook at your disposal, empowering you to create wordclouds from any textual dataset - whether analyzing customer complaints to identify key issues or adding visual flair to reports and presentations. Lemmatization and TF-IDF are pivotal in extracting meaningful words from your dataset, ensuring your wordclouds are not only visually striking but also rich in insight.

This course is optimally tailored for learners in the North America region, as we aim to extend this enriching learning experience to other regions soon. Sign up today to transform textual data into captivating visualizations with our comprehensive course on Python, Natural Language Processing (NLP), Data Visualization, and Jupyter Notebooks, exclusively on Coursera.

Categories: Python Courses, Natural Language Processing (NLP) Courses, Data Visualization Courses, Jupyter Notebooks Courses.

Syllabus


Taught by

Dr. Nikunj Maheshwari


Tags

provider Coursera

Coursera

1275 Courses


Coursera

pricing Paid Course
language English
duration 2 hours
sessions On-Demand
level Beginner